Katrina moved back and forth across the room, gathering clothes and placing them neatly in a suitcase. Clarence sat on the bed, clutching her red panda toy tightly and watching her mother with curious eyes. Katrina paused to ruffle her daughter's hair, smiling warmly.
"What are you thinking about, sweetie?"
Clarence tilted her head, her gaze flicking toward the suitcase. "Daddy... go bye-bye?"
Katrina nodded gently. "Daddy has to go on a business trip, but he doesn't want to."
Clarence frowned. "Why?"
Katrina crouched beside her, brushing a strand of hair from her face. "Because Daddy loves being here with us. But sometimes, he has to work far away so he can take care of everything we need."
Clarence's lower lip trembled, and she rubbed her eyes. "No Daddy."
Katrina pulled her into a hug, kissing her chubby cheeks repeatedly. "I know, sweetheart. I'm going to miss him too. But guess what? You can sleep next to me the whole time he's gone." She began tickling Clarence, eliciting squeals of laughter. "How does that sound?" "Fun, Mommy!" Clarence clapped her hands enthusiastically.
Katrina kissed her on the forehead. "We'll have so much fun playing games, singing, and snuggling up together."
Clarence cheered, and just then, Kylan entered the room with a smile. "What's going on here? Have you two been conspiring behind my back while I was at work?"
Katrina glanced at him and grinned. "We were packing your suitcase for your trip."
Kylan hummed thoughtfully and approached the bed. "Well, it looks like you forgot two important things."
Katrina tilted her head, amused. "What's that?"
"You and Clarence," he said with a smirk.
She laughed. "You can't pack us."
Kylan picked Clarence up and placed her in the small suitcase. "Sure I can. Look, she fits perfectly!"
Clarence giggled. "Yes, Daddy!"
Katrina shook her head, chuckling. "You're not taking her."
Clarence handed her toy to Kylan, who kissed her head. "Thank you, sweetheart. And who says I can't try?" He sighed, sitting on the bed with Clarence on his lap. "I hate these trips. I hate being away from you two." Katrina sat beside him, resting her hand on his arm. "You'll be okay. We'll call you, video chat. You'll see us all the time."
Kylan kissed Clarence's cheek and looked at her. "You're going to take care of Mommy for me, right?"
Clarence nodded earnestly. "Yes!"
"You'll keep her company at night too?"
Clarence giggled. "Hug Mommy!"
"Lots of hugs and kisses, okay?"
"Kisses!" Clarence shouted, throwing her arms around Katrina and peppering her cheeks with kisses.
